Description

Our signature offering, the Flash is a unique spinnerbait. Weighing in at 3/8oz these are a versatile lure, and will catch all kinds of species. Like all of our spinnerbaits, the skirts are hand-tied with stainless steel wire to hold up to the biggest strikes. Equipped with a red Eagle Claw 5/0 hook to trigger that predatory bite. Dressed with silicone skirting, they will withstand whatever you throw at them, and it adds more colors. The main attraction of the Flash is the unique Hatchet blades. The distinctive curve of the blade gives off a ton of flash as it cuts through the water, while it also gives off a thump that the fish haven’t experienced before. These lures work well in pressured waters because of how different they act in the water, and when no one else is getting hit, you’ll be filling your bucket! Field Notes

Use this spinnerbait around cover, weed edges, and pressured water where a different blade profile can trigger reaction strikes. The hatchet blade is designed to throw a lot of flash and thump, making it a good choice for steady casting and retrieving when bass are not responding to standard spinnerbaits.

Pros

  • Unique hatchet blade creates strong flash and thump
  • Versatile 3/8 oz size for casting to cover
  • Hand-tied skirt and stout 5/0 hook improve durability

Cons

  • May be less subtle in ultra-clear, calm conditions
  • Single specialized blade style may not match every retrieve speed
